Output 17b3eea397a2a115f906817b250e7bc3ef8118a0e6344630c8dabc54f1ac9de3:21

value
9951890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3ebff24d60c2ef5de23723916ef0b93373b00a5 OP_EQUAL
address
MRm6iAwe21hQ61W1Vqj8s7MNbJMcZNeJPs
transaction
17b3eea397a2a115f906817b250e7bc3ef8118a0e6344630c8dabc54f1ac9de3
spent
true